If

by Andy N.
(Manchester, United Kingdom)

If you say you didn’t love me
I would not be sat here
Embracing you silently
In the company of shadows.

If you say you didn’t love me
I would not write these words
At half three in the morning
While watching children walk home
From another night out.

If you say you didn’t love me
I wouldn’t walk down to your house
And bang on your door
Until you called the Police
But instead sit there
And mourn
Like I would a dead relative.

If you say you didn’t love me
I would grab you by your hand
And drag you around your house
In a bizarre waltz
Until you begged me to stop
And only when you said
You loved me
With your lips
And not your mind.
